Mediterranean Grilled Shrimp: Transport your taste buds to the Mediterranean with this recipe, highlighting olive oil, lemon, Vitamin B12 and fresh herbs.

LET'S START

Start with Fresh Shrimp: Choose fresh, large shrimp for the best flavor and texture. Fresh shrimp ensures a succulent and juicy bite, essential for a Mediterranean feast.

Marinate in Olive Oil and Lemon: Combine high-quality olive oil with fresh lemon juice for the marinade. This classic Mediterranean duo imparts a bright, tangy flavor that enhances the shrimp's natural taste.

Infuse with Garlic and Herbs: Add minced garlic and a mix of fresh herbs like oregano, parsley, and basil to the marinade. These herbs are staples in Mediterranean cuisine and offer a fragrant aroma.

Season with Salt and Pepper: A generous seasoning of salt and freshly ground black pepper is crucial. They bring out the flavors of the shrimp and the marinade.

Grill to Perfection: Grill the shrimp over medium-high heat until they are pink and slightly charred. Grilling adds a smoky depth to the shrimp, reminiscent of Mediterranean coastal cooking.

Serve with a Squeeze of Lemon: Before serving, squeeze a fresh lemon over the grilled shrimp. This adds an extra zing and freshness, tying all the flavors together beautifully.

Garnish with Fresh Herbs: Sprinkle chopped fresh herbs over the top for a burst of color and freshness. This not only makes the dish visually appealing but also adds a layer of fresh flavor.

Enjoy the Richness of Vitamin B12: Shrimp is a great source of Vitamin B12, essential for brain health and energy. This dish is not just delicious but also nourishing.

Pair with a Mediterranean Side: Serve the shrimp with a side of quinoa salad, or a fresh Greek salad. These sides complement the shrimp and complete the Mediterranean experience.

Relish with a Glass of White Wine: Enjoy your Mediterranean grilled shrimp with a chilled glass of white wine. A crisp, light wine pairs wonderfully with the flavors of the dish.
